Output 18fa15be4f95a955566f0f1ca21181147b12a98f5c042dd7c91e0a8c4fb148a9:19

value
126678752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c322edce8f2bf5c66d4c09d87524b5fc342c6ce0 OP_EQUAL
address
3KUoXraAfKmxoe8BxaMyRWZpfAjDdh3vFh
transaction
18fa15be4f95a955566f0f1ca21181147b12a98f5c042dd7c91e0a8c4fb148a9
confirmations
491030
spent
true